Some business will drill holes in your car to access the rear end of the dent generally in an unnoticeable location. There are just two excuses for this: 1) Lack of experience and 2) not taking the time to do it. Not only is this usually not accepted among the experts in the market, if not sealed correctly it can trigger corrosion problems later.
Usually 95% of the time there is no need to drill holes in your cars and truck's door jambs, wheel wells, and so on. If for some factor a hole is needed, we would request for your authorization first and properly seal it when we are ended up.

When utilizing conventional dent repair work services, the value of your lorry will diminish in value since you are altering the vehicle's initial painted finish. When utilizing Paintless Dent Repair, the worth of your vehicle is preserved since it is returned to the initial factory condition without impacting the factory paint finish.
With PDR, there are absolutely no hazardous substances produced or released! One of the biggest benefits of utilizing Paintless Damage Repair as opposed to standard damage repair work is the quality of the task. PDR leaves no evidence that a dent ever existed and you don't see any results of the repair work in the months or years to come.

There is rather a difference in between standard damage repair work and paintless dent elimination (PDR). With conventional dent removal, the paint in the affected area is sanded down; the crunched metal pounded into place and any areas that aren't smooth are completed with putty. After that, the area needs to be sanded, primed, offered a base coat of paint and then a last coat.
On the other hand, PDR concentrates on the outdoors surface area of your car, where the dent occurred. The damage is pressed and pulled back to where it ought to be. The surface area of the location is examined utilizing a straight light tool. This makes sure that everything is straight and smooth. The price for this treatment is substantially lower than conventional damage repair and generally just takes a day to achieve.
This will also help to keep your vehicle's resale value greater. Especially for car dents that are around one inch deep and are simple to get to, the cost of repair work is extremely cost efficient with PDR. Rates can be higher or lower depending upon the nature of your damage and where you live.
There's also no reason to await paint and primers to dry. Frequently, you can get your car back the very same day that you drop it off. Your lorry is back and working for you a week or more before the old style of doing dent repair work. Another great perk of PDR is that it's easy on the environment.
